Muhammed Lawal Is Up For a Third Fight With Rampage Jackson

April 4, 2017 | Posted by Jeremy Thomas

Muhammed Lawal spoke with MMAjunkie following his win over Quinton “Rampage” Jackson at Bellator 175. Some highlights are below:

On his conversation with Jackson about missing family after the fight: “That’s real stuff. I haven’t seen my momma in a little while. I’ve got family that I don’t spend enough time with. I have a little brother that’s 17 that I haven’t seen him play basketball much. I’m missing out on a lot because I’m always training, or I’m always booked.”

On a possible third fight with Jackson: “It makes no difference to me. If (Jackson) wants to fight me again, man, I’ll fight whoever. That’s what I do. As far as closure, we’re 1-1. I wouldn’t mind doing a third one. But if we fight, hopefully he could fight me at 205. If not, I’ll fight at heavyweight.”

On his upcoming fight with Ryan Bader: “I was like, thanks for coming to Bellator, because I can’t fight forever, and when it’s all said and done, we need people like you and Phil (Davis) and Lorenz (Larkin) and (Douglas) Lima and A.J. Mckee to take Bellator to a whole other level. When we fight, it is what it is. But once I’m done, keep on pushing. Keep on doing big things.”
